Yes, Givebutter is a legitimate fundraising platform used by thousands of nonprofits. Givebutter is a secure, PCI-compliant platform used by thousands of small nonprofits. However, while they provide foundational security, Funraise offers an enterprise-grade security layer designed for larger organizations that require advanced data governance and high-volume fraud protection.
When you compare Givebutter to Funraise, the primary differences come down to pricing structure, platform depth, and long-term flexibility.
Givebutter is known for its simplified versions of features like CRM and events, while Funraise is designed with a more structured and scalable approach to fundraising operations that still offers a low barrier to entry. Funraise also puts a stronger emphasis on sophisticated automation, greater CRM functionality, and deep data intelligence that Givebutter’s basic offerings can't match.

Nonprofits often ask about Givebutter pricing and Givebutter fees. While there is no required platform fee, nonprofits still encounter payment processing fees and optional paid features.
Funraise uses a more traditional subscription model, which can make costs more predictable over time. When comparing Givebutter fees vs Funraise pricing, nonprofits must look at total cost of ownership, including donor experience, reporting capabilities, and scalability—not just the upfront price.
While Funraise is built for retention, Givebutter is built for quick, transactional volume. Funraise prioritizes long-term donor retention in mind, including tools for managing recurring giving, donor segmentation, and lifecycle engagement.
Givebutter supports recurring donations, but organizations focused heavily on retention strategies and ongoing donor relationships may look for deeper CRM and automation capabilities when comparing the two platforms.
